Understanding Various Methods of Note-taking

In the realm of recording information and ideas, a multitude of approaches exist to capture thoughts, concepts, and observations. This section aims to delve into an exploration of the diverse methods individuals employ when it comes to taking notes. By examining the distinct techniques utilized for information retention, one can gain valuable insights into how different approaches can serve various purposes.

Note-taking MethodDescription
Mind MappingMind mapping involves creating a visual representation of information using interconnected branches or bubbles. This method encourages the breakdown of complex concepts into manageable components, making it an effective tool for capturing ideas and their relationships in a creative and structured manner.
Cornell MethodThe Cornell Method provides a systematic approach for organizing notes. By dividing a page into specific sections, such as key ideas and supporting details, this method promotes active engagement with the material being recorded. The inclusion of summary sections encourages reflection and efficient review of the notes.
Outline MethodThe outline method involves structuring information in a hierarchical manner, using indentations or bullet points. This method allows for a logical organization of thoughts, making it easier to follow the flow of ideas. Outlining is particularly beneficial when summarizing lectures or creating an outline for essays or presentations.
Capture MethodThe capture method focuses on quickly jotting down key points, phrases, or diagrams during a lecture or discussion. This method is ideal for individuals who prefer to capture thoughts in real-time without extensive detail. The emphasis is on capturing the essence of the idea rather than its complete representation.
Visual NotesVisual notes involve using a combination of sketches, symbols, and diagrams to represent information. This method taps into visual learning preferences and enhances memory by associating concepts with images. Visual notes can be highly personalized and can help make note-taking a more creative and engaging process.

While there exists a wide array of note-taking methods, it is important to remember that the effectiveness of each approach may vary depending on personal learning styles, content complexity, and individual preferences. Experimenting with different methods and adapting them to suit specific needs can facilitate more efficient and meaningful note-taking experiences.

Choosing the Right Tools for Efficient Note Organization

Choosing the Right Tools for Efficient Note Organization

In order to enhance your note-taking experience and maximize productivity, it is crucial to carefully select the appropriate tools for organizing and managing your notes. Making the right choices can significantly impact the way you capture, store, and retrieve information, enabling you to effectively organize your thoughts and ideas.

1. Note-taking Apps and Software: Utilizing a note-taking application or software can revolutionize the way you capture and access your notes. These digital tools often offer a wide range of features such as cloud synchronization, tagging, and search functions, allowing you to effortlessly organize and retrieve your notes from any device or location.

Example: Consider using a note-taking app like Evernote or Microsoft OneNote for an efficient and digital approach to organizing your notes.

2. Traditional Pen and Paper: Despite the advancement in digital note-taking, traditional pen and paper continue to provide a tactile and personal experience. The act of physically writing down your thoughts can promote better memory retention and creativity. For those who prefer a more hands-on approach, notebooks, index cards, and planners can be excellent options.

Example: Experiment with different types of notebooks, such as dot grid, lined, or blank pages, to find one that suits your note-taking style.

3. Voice Recording Devices: For individuals who find it challenging to write or type quickly, voice recording devices can be a valuable tool for capturing ideas and important information on the go. These devices allow you to verbally articulate your thoughts and can later be transcribed into written notes.

Example: Consider using a smartphone voice recorder app or a dedicated portable voice recorder to capture ideas while commuting or during meetings.

4. Mind Mapping Software: Mind mapping tools offer a visual and organized approach to note-taking. These tools allow you to create diagrams or flowcharts, helping to visualize the relationships between ideas and concepts. Mind maps can provide a structured framework for note organization and help stimulate creativity.

Example: Explore mind mapping software like MindMeister or XMind to create dynamic and interconnected visual representations of your notes.

By carefully evaluating your note-taking needs and preferences, you can select the right tools that will enhance your productivity and organization. Remember to experiment with different options and techniques to find the perfect combination that best suits your individual note-taking style.

Incorporating Visuals and Sketching in Note-taking

Enhancing note-taking with visuals and sketching offers a creative and engaging way to capture information. By utilizing visual elements and sketches, individuals can effectively communicate complex concepts, highlight key points, and improve information retention. This section explores the various strategies and benefits of incorporating visuals and sketching into note-taking.

  • Visual Symbols: Using symbols and icons can help represent ideas and concepts visually, enhancing the understanding and organization of notes. These symbols can be simple drawings or universally recognized images.
  • Graphs and Charts: Transforming data or information into graphs and charts can make it easier to comprehend and compare different variables. Visualizing numerical data in this way can enhance understanding and recall.
  • Diagramming: Creating diagrams and flowcharts can visually represent the relationships between ideas and concepts. This method helps to connect different pieces of information, making it easier to follow and remember complex topics.
  • Sketching: Incorporating sketches allows individuals to visually capture their thoughts and ideas in a quick and intuitive manner. Sketches can serve as visual cues that trigger memory recall of the associated information.
  • Mind Maps: Mind mapping is a visual note-taking technique that organizes information hierarchically around a central idea. This method stimulates creativity and enables connections between related concepts.

Incorporating visuals and sketching in note-taking not only adds a creative element but also enhances comprehension and retention. The combination of visual and textual elements allows for a more holistic and effective way to capture, understand, and recall information. Experiment with different visual techniques and find the ones that work best for your note-taking style.

Leveraging Technology for Digital Note-taking

 Leveraging Technology for Digital Note-taking

In today's digital era, the use of technology has revolutionized the way we take notes. With various digital tools and applications available, individuals now have the opportunity to enhance their note-taking experience in a more efficient and organized manner. In this section, we will explore the advantages of utilizing technology for digital note-taking and how it can improve productivity and convenience for individuals seeking an alternative to traditional note-taking methods.

Increased Accessibility: One of the major benefits of digital note-taking is the ability to access your notes anytime, anywhere. By utilizing technology, individuals can easily sync their notes across multiple devices and access them on smartphones, tablets, or laptops. This ensures that your notes are always readily available, eliminating the need to carry around physical notebooks or papers.

Improved Organization: Technology offers various organizational features that can enhance the way you manage your notes. Digital note-taking tools often provide options for creating folders, tags, and search functions, making it much easier to categorize and find specific information within your notes. With the ability to quickly search through digitized notes, you can save time and effort in locating important information.

Enhanced Collaboration: Digital note-taking also opens up opportunities for collaboration among individuals. With features like sharing and collaborative editing, multiple users can work on and contribute to the same set of notes simultaneously. This is particularly useful for team projects or group study sessions where real-time collaboration and information sharing are crucial.

Efficient Multimedia Integration: Technology allows for seamless integration of multimedia elements within your notes. By incorporating images, videos, audio recordings, or hyperlinks, you can enhance the effectiveness of your note-taking. Visual aids and multimedia content can help to reinforce information and make your notes more engaging and memorable.

Automatic Backups and Cloud Storage: Digital note-taking tools often offer automatic backup options and cloud storage capabilities. This ensures that your notes are safe and secure in case of device loss, damage, or system crashes. With cloud storage, you can enjoy the peace of mind of knowing that your notes are protected and can be easily retrieved from any device with an internet connection.

Customization and Personalization: Technology provides the flexibility to customize and personalize your digital notes according to your preferences. From choosing different fonts, colors, and formatting styles to adding personalized templates and layouts, digital note-taking tools offer a wide range of customization options. This allows individuals to create notes that align with their unique learning styles and preferences.
